# ChartLogic EHR

Canonical: https://www.softwareadvice.com.au/software/2702/chartlogic-ehr-mh

Page: 1 / 4\
Next: [Next page](https://www.softwareadvice.com.au/software/2702/chartlogic-ehr-mh?page=2)

> ChartLogic offers an ambulatory EHR suite that includes electronic medical record, practice management, revenue cycle management, e-prescribing and patient portal. The solution caters to primary care, surgical care and other complex areas of medicine.&#10;&#10;ChartLogic electronic medical record is designed to understand user workflow, specialty and personal preferences. The solution offers electronic charting capabilities that allow medical practitioners to view patient notes, medical history, referral letters and diagnosis codes on a single screen.&#10;&#10;ChartLogic practice management helps in managing the administrative activities which include registration and scheduling, eligibility and verification, claims, billings and collections, user dashboards and reports. The module also integrates with ChartLogic EMR.&#10;&#10;ChartLogic revenue cycle management enables users to optimize financial performance. The solution manages the payer mix, case volumes and denials and disputes on a regular basis. ChartLogic also takes care of the claims continuum and provides practice staff access to detailed financial data.

### "“ChartLogic EHR: Customizable and Efficient, But Needs Better Support and Modernization”" — 5.0/5

> **Verified Reviewer** | *25 August 2025* | Medical Devices | Recommendation rating: 9.0/10
> 
> **Pros**: Intuitive and logical interface; familiar to users of word-processing tools&#10;Highly customizable templates and notes streamline documentation&#10;Fast charting aided by voice dictation and macros&#10;Comprehensive suite combining EHR, practice management, and patient portal into one workflow
> 
> **Cons**: Lacks support for mobile devices and apps—poor for workflows outside the office&#10;Interface feels dated and updates to the scheduler are not always user-friendly&#10;Performance issues like slow page loading can disrupt operations&#10;Customer support and billing services can be unreliable, with unresolved tickets and delays&#10;Limited scalability, specialty-specific workflows, and interoperability with other systems
> 
> ChartLogic EHR shines in small to medium clinical settings where customizable documentation, quick charting, and integrated workflows are essential. That said, its outdated interface, performance lags, and support limitations mean it may not be the best choice for practices needing modern usability, mobile flexibility, or strong third-party integration.

### "Chart Logic EHR and a Surgeon's office" — 4.0/5

> **Martin** | *7 July 2025* | Health, Wellness & Fitness | Recommendation rating: 7.0/10
> 
> **Pros**: Customizable Templates,  Allow for significant customization of templates to suit provider and specialty workflows.&#10;&#10;Integrated System: Seamlessly connects EHR, practice management, and patient portal into one suite. No need to log in and out of different softwares&#10;&#10;Ease of Use: Simple interface and intuitive navigation, reducing learning curve for providers and staff.&#10;&#10;Quick Charting: Fast note creation using macros and dictation, improving chart completion time.
> 
> **Cons**: Limited Mobile Access: The EHR Lacks of a robust mobile app; staff previously reported difficulty accessing key features on mobile devices.&#10;&#10;User Interface (UI) Appearance: While functional, the interface can feel outdated compared to newer platforms especially when compared to EPIC&#10;&#10;Template Flexibility: Although customizable, the customization process complex or not intuitive.
> 
> ChartLogic EHR is a strong choice for surgical specialties especially for the surgeon that I used to bill for. It is a great choice for solo to mid-sized practices due to its powerful voice dictation, customizable templates, and ease of charting. The Command Mode feature stands out for enabling rapid, voice-driven documentation. The streamlined interface and integrated suite are very nicely done. However mobile access, interoperability, and UI modernization need improvement.
